Internship Experience at - MP Human Rights Commission, Bhopal

source: googlemaps

Name of the intern 

- Ayush Gaur

 

College and Year of the Intern

National Law University and Judicial Academy, Assam, 1st Year

 

Name of the Firm

- Madhya Pradesh Human Rights Commission

 

Full Address

- Madhya Pradesh Human Rights Commission, Prayavas Bhawan, Jail Road, Bhopal.

 

Duration of Internship

- 20th December 2017 to 20th January 2018. (4 weeks)

 

How did you apply and secure an internship? 

- I applied for the internship by sending my CV along with the recommendation letter issued by my college and a photocopy of my college identity card.

They take around 30 students for their internship program and one can also go in person to the office to apply directly.

When I reported there on the first day they also asked me to fill up a form and to attach in writing my purpose for applying at MPHRC.

 

Core areas of law

- Human Rights Law

 

Main tasks

- The main task was to prepare a project report on Disable Persons in Bhopal and some nearby districts. It was a group task which had around 5 members in it including me.  We were asked to prepare a questionnaire to do some surveys in NGOs and some government offices in order to analyse their situations and to point out the flaws in these institutions.

We went on several field trips in Bhopal and also in the nearby districts to do surveys.

 

Work Environment

- The members of the commission are quite friendly but they are strict about the timings. Apart from this the MPHRC office was quite spacious and it also had a library in it.

 

Breaks

- We only got an official lunch break at around 1PM for an hour but apart from that you can also take small breaks.

 

Court Visits

- One can observe the Commission’s court proceedings but it’s not mandatory.  

Stipend

- None

 

Things that could be improved

There was no open Wi-Fi which interns could use. One has to use his own internet to do some research at that place.

 

Accommodation

- I live in Bhopal so I didn’t needed any accommodation but those who are new to Bhopal can easily find the accommodation in the nearby area.
